From 2f65a233fe8501c1d1a87242b6e7b1849c93be26 Mon Sep 17 00:00:00 2001 From: LanceDB Robot Date: Thu, 18 Jun 2026 12:16:57 -0700 Subject: [PATCH] chore: update lance dependency to v8.0.0-beta.19 (#3555) Updates LanceDB's Lance dependencies from v8.0.0-beta.17 to v8.0.0-beta.19. This includes the Rust workspace Lance crates, Cargo.lock refresh, and Java lance-core version bump. Triggering Lance tag: https://github.com/lance-format/lance/releases/tag/v8.0.0-beta.19 --- Cargo.lock | 90 +++++++++++++++++++++++++++++----------------------- Cargo.toml | 28 ++++++++-------- java/pom.xml | 2 +- 3 files changed, 65 insertions(+), 55 deletions(-) diff --git a/Cargo.lock b/Cargo.lock index f24a76777..2d599a7b6 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-3432,8 +3432,8 @@ checksum = "42703706b716c37f96a77aea830392ad231f44c9e9a67872fa5548707e11b11c" [[package]] name = "fsst"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row-array", "rand 0.9.4", @@ -4735,8 +4735,8 @@ checksum = "e037a2e1d8d5fdbd49b16a4ea09d5d6401c1f29eca5ff29d03d3824dba16256a" [[package]] name = "lance"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arc-swap", "arrow", @@ -4810,8 +4810,8 @@ dependencies = [ [[package]] name = "lance-arrow"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row-array", "arrow-buffer", @@ -4832,7 +4832,7 @@ dependencies = [ [[package]] name = "lance-arrow-scalar" version = "58.0.0"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row-array", "arrow-buffer", @@ -4846,7 +4846,7 @@ dependencies = [ [[package]] name = "lance-arrow-stats" version = "58.0.0"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row-array", "arrow-schema", @@ -4855,8 +4855,8 @@ dependencies = [ [[package]] name = "lance-bitpacking"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rayref", "paste", @@ -4865,8 +4865,8 @@ dependencies = [ [[package]] name = "lance-core"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row-array", "arrow-buffer", @@ -4904,8 +4904,8 @@ dependencies = [ [[package]] name = "lance-datafusion"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row", "arrow-array", @@ -4935,8 +4935,8 @@ dependencies = [ [[package]] name = "lance-datagen"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row", "arrow-array", @@ -4953,8 +4953,8 @@ dependencies = [ [[package]] name = "lance-derive"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"proc-macro2", "quote", @@ -4963,8 +4963,8 @@ dependencies = [ [[package]] name = "lance-encoding"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row-arith", "arrow-array", @@ -4999,8 +4999,8 @@ dependencies = [ [[package]] name = "lance-file"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row-arith", "arrow-array", @@ -5030,8 +5030,8 @@ dependencies = [ [[package]] name = "lance-index"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arc-swap", "arrow", @@ -5096,8 +5096,8 @@ dependencies = [ [[package]] name = "lance-io"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row", "arrow-arith", @@ -5138,8 +5138,8 @@ dependencies = [ [[package]] name = "lance-linalg"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row-array", "arrow-buffer", @@ -5154,8 +5154,8 @@ dependencies = [ [[package]] name = "lance-namespace"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row", "async-trait", @@ -5167,8 +5167,8 @@ dependencies = [ [[package]] name = "lance-namespace-impls"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row", "arrow-ipc", @@ -5222,8 +5222,8 @@ dependencies = [ [[package]] name = "lance-select"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row-array", "arrow-buffer", @@ -5238,8 +5238,8 @@ dependencies = [ [[package]] name = "lance-table"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row", "arrow-array", @@ -5278,8 +5278,8 @@ dependencies = [ [[package]] name = "lance-testing"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"arrow-array", "arrow-schema", @@ -5292,14 +5292,15 @@ dependencies = [ [[package]] name = "lance-tokenizer" -version = "8.0.0-beta.17" -source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.17#0f2745d10a0fe5b34a1cf214466bbc0c0d13c90c" +version = "8.0.0-beta.19" +source = "git+https://github.com/lance-format/lance.git?tag=v8.0.0-beta.19#5fd0659a49e4d080290438da7acd80f4e6b0f1d8" dependencies = [ "icu_segmenter", "jieba-rs", "lindera", "rust-stemmers", "serde", + "stop-words", "unicode-normalization", ] @@ -9205,6 +9206,15 @@ version = "0.2.7"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"e51f1e89f093f99e7432c491c382b88a6860a5adbe6bf02574bf0a08efff1978" +[[package]] +name = "stop-words" +version = "0.10.0"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"d68df56303396bcfb639455b3c166804aeb7994005010aab5e9e8a1277b8871d" +dependencies = [ + "serde_json", +] + [[package]] name = "str_stack" version = "0.1.1" diff --git a/Cargo.toml b/Cargo.toml index 00e921706..e63a29302 100644 --- a/Cargo.toml +++ b/Cargo.toml @@ -13,20 +13,20 @@ categories = ["database-implementations"] rust-version = "1.91.0" [workspace.dependencies] -lance = { "version" = "=8.0.0-beta.17", default-features = false, "tag" = "v8.0.0-beta.17", "git" = "https://github.com/lance-format/lance.git" } -lance-core = { "version" = "=8.0.0-beta.17", "tag" = "v8.0.0-beta.17", "git" = "https://github.com/lance-format/lance.git" } -lance-datagen = { "version" = "=8.0.0-beta.17", "tag" = "v8.0.0-beta.17", "git" = "https://github.com/lance-format/lance.git" } -lance-file = { "version" = "=8.0.0-beta.17", "tag" = "v8.0.0-beta.17", "git" = "https://github.com/lance-format/lance.git" } -lance-io = { "version" = "=8.0.0-beta.17", default-features = false, "tag" = "v8.0.0-beta.17", "git" = "https://github.com/lance-format/lance.git" } -lance-index = { "version" = "=8.0.0-beta.17", "tag" = "v8.0.0-beta.17", "git" = "https://github.com/lance-format/lance.git" } -lance-linalg = { "version" = "=8.0.0-beta.17", "tag" = "v8.0.0-beta.17", "git" = "https://github.com/lance-format/lance.git" } -lance-namespace = { "version" = "=8.0.0-beta.17", "tag" = "v8.0.0-beta.17", "git" = "https://github.com/lance-format/lance.git" } -lance-namespace-impls = { "version" = "=8.0.0-beta.17", default-features = false, "tag" = "v8.0.0-beta.17", "git" = "https://github.com/lance-format/lance.git" } -lance-table = { "version" = "=8.0.0-beta.17", "tag" = "v8.0.0-beta.17", "git" = "https://github.com/lance-format/lance.git" } -lance-testing = { "version" = "=8.0.0-beta.17", "tag" = "v8.0.0-beta.17", "git" = "https://github.com/lance-format/lance.git" } -lance-datafusion = { "version" = "=8.0.0-beta.17", "tag" = "v8.0.0-beta.17", "git" = "https://github.com/lance-format/lance.git" } -lance-encoding = { "version" = "=8.0.0-beta.17", "tag" = "v8.0.0-beta.17", "git" = "https://github.com/lance-format/lance.git" } -lance-arrow = { "version" = "=8.0.0-beta.17", "tag" = "v8.0.0-beta.17", "git" = "https://github.com/lance-format/lance.git" } +lance = { "version" = "=8.0.0-beta.19", default-features = false, "tag" = "v8.0.0-beta.19", "git" = "https://github.com/lance-format/lance.git" } +lance-core = { "version" = "=8.0.0-beta.19", "tag" = "v8.0.0-beta.19", "git" = "https://github.com/lance-format/lance.git" } +lance-datagen = { "version" = "=8.0.0-beta.19", "tag" = "v8.0.0-beta.19", "git" = "https://github.com/lance-format/lance.git" } +lance-file = { "version" = "=8.0.0-beta.19", "tag" = "v8.0.0-beta.19", "git" = "https://github.com/lance-format/lance.git" } +lance-io = { "version" = "=8.0.0-beta.19", default-features = false, "tag" = "v8.0.0-beta.19", "git" = "https://github.com/lance-format/lance.git" } +lance-index = { "version" = "=8.0.0-beta.19", "tag" = "v8.0.0-beta.19", "git" = "https://github.com/lance-format/lance.git" } +lance-linalg = { "version" = "=8.0.0-beta.19", "tag" = "v8.0.0-beta.19", "git" = "https://github.com/lance-format/lance.git" } +lance-namespace = { "version" = "=8.0.0-beta.19", "tag" = "v8.0.0-beta.19", "git" = "https://github.com/lance-format/lance.git" } +lance-namespace-impls = { "version" = "=8.0.0-beta.19", default-features = false, "tag" = "v8.0.0-beta.19", "git" = "https://github.com/lance-format/lance.git" } +lance-table = { "version" = "=8.0.0-beta.19", "tag" = "v8.0.0-beta.19", "git" = "https://github.com/lance-format/lance.git" } +lance-testing = { "version" = "=8.0.0-beta.19", "tag" = "v8.0.0-beta.19", "git" = "https://github.com/lance-format/lance.git" } +lance-datafusion = { "version" = "=8.0.0-beta.19", "tag" = "v8.0.0-beta.19", "git" = "https://github.com/lance-format/lance.git" } +lance-encoding = { "version" = "=8.0.0-beta.19", "tag" = "v8.0.0-beta.19", "git" = "https://github.com/lance-format/lance.git" } +lance-arrow = { "version" = "=8.0.0-beta.19", "tag" = "v8.0.0-beta.19", "git" = "https://github.com/lance-format/lance.git" } ahash = "0.8" # Note that this one does not include pyarrow arrow = { version = "58.0.0", optional = false } diff --git a/java/pom.xml b/java/pom.xml index ee018d548..03904e811 100644 --- a/java/pom.xml +++ b/java/pom.xml @@ -28,7 +28,7 @@ UTF-8 15.0.0 - 8.0.0-beta.17 + 8.0.0-beta.19 false 2.30.0 1.7